German Shorthaired Pointer

German Shorthaired Pointer is a large Sporting breed from Germany. Known for being friendly, smart, willing to please. Has an average lifespan of 12-14 years and a weight range of 45-70 lbs.

Australian Cattle Dog

Australian Cattle Dog is a medium Herding breed from Australia. Known for being alert, curious, pleasant. Has an average lifespan of 12-16 years and a weight range of 35-50 lbs.
